Notwithstanding any other provision of law, the Director of General Services may enter into a joint powers agreement with the Oakland Redevelopment Agency and a land lease and a lease-purchase agreement with the joint powers agency created under the joint powers agreement, for the purpose of financing and acquiring state office and parking facilities to be constructed in the downtown redevelopment area of the City of Oakland, County of Alameda. The Director of General Services shall notify the Chairperson of the Joint Legislative Budget Committee or his or her designee of his or her intention to enter into each of the proposed agreements at least 20 days prior to entering into the agreements.
